VeriFone Delivers 3DES-Secure PIN Pad

Product: PINpad 1000SE

Company: VeriFone, Inc.

As a result of the Visa/MasterCard settlement with Wal-Mart and other retailers, merchants will soon want to accept more PIN-based debit cards; and many will need to add a PIN pad to their point-of-sale solution. VeriFone, Inc. demonstrates perfect timing with the release of its new handheld PIN pad, the 1000SE.

VeriFone's new product fully supports 3DES encryption, with the choice of Master/Session or DUKPT key-management methods.

It is Visa PED-compliant and supports MAC (message authentication code), which protects transaction data during the transfer process.

These acronyms and buzzwords probably will mean little to your merchants - they'll only want to know that their customers' data are protected with the highest security standards; instead, you can "wow" them with the PIN pad's design and features.

VeriFone's 1000SE is more compact than its other PIN pad models, so it takes up even less counter space. The device fits easily into the palm of a hand.

The keys are a little larger and are made of hard rubber to minimize touch errors, and the PIN pad is enclosed in a durable shell to withstand long-term and frequent use.

The product has a liquid crystal screen that displays eight characters and up to 16 characters through automatic scrolling; it also supports multiple languages.

The PINpad 1000SE will connect with most POS terminals or electronic cash registers, so chances are it will work with your merchant's existing point-of-sale system. VeriFone says the product is "backward compatible" with its legacy PINpad 1000 and PINpad 101 products and can be used with PINpad 1000 stands and wall or counter mounts.

Lynk Systems, Inc. has certified the product and is already offering it to its customers.
